Snap-On Price Performance
Shares of NYSE SNA opened at $388.01 on Friday. The company has a current ratio of 3.53, a quick ratio of 2.74 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.15. The stock has a fifty day simple moving average of $376.60 and a two-hundred day simple moving average of $368.77. Snap-On Incorporated has a 1-year low of $301.82 and a 1-year high of $400.88. The firm has a market cap of $20.10 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 20.03,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 2.72 and a beta of 0.73.
Snap-On (NYSE:SNA –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Thursday, April 23rd. The company reported $4.69 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$4.75 by ($0.06). Snap-On had a net margin of 21.28% and a return on equity of 17.13%. The firm had revenue of $1.21 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$1.19 billion. During the same quarter in the previous year, the firm earned $4.51 earnings per share. The business’s quarterly revenue was up 5.8% compared to the same quarter last year. Analysts anticipate that Snap-On Incorporated will post 19.7 earnings per share for the current year.
Snap-On announced that its Board of Directors has initiated a stock repurchase plan on Thursday, April 30th that authorizes the company to buyback $500.00 million in shares. This buyback authorization authorizes the company to repurchase up to 2.5% of its stock through open market purchases. Stock buyback plans are typically an indication that the company’s board of directors believes its stock is undervalued.

Snap-On Profile
Snap?On Incorporated (NYSE: SNA) is a designer, manufacturer and marketer of tools, diagnostic equipment, repair information and shop equipment for professional users. The company’s product range includes hand and power tools, tool storage and cabinets, diagnostic scan tools and software, shop equipment such as lifts and tire changers, and specialized specialty tools for automotive, aviation, marine and industrial applications. Snap?On also offers information and workflow solutions that combine diagnostic data, repair procedures and parts information to support professional technicians.
Founded in 1920 and headquartered in Kenosha, Wisconsin, Snap?On has established a long history in the professional tools market.
